Introduction

The PIC24EP512GP204-I/ML is a microcontroller belonging to the PIC24 family of 16-bit microcontrollers produced by Microchip Technology. This versatile microcontroller is designed to offer high performance and flexibility for a wide range of applications.

Basic Information Overview

  • Category: Microcontroller
  • Use: Embedded control systems, industrial automation, consumer electronics
  • Characteristics: High performance, low power consumption, extensive peripheral integration
  • Package: 44-pin QFN (Quad Flat No-Lead)
  • Essence: The PIC24EP512GP204-I/ML is at the core of embedded systems, providing processing power and control capabilities.
  • Packaging/Quantity: Tray, Tape & Reel

Specifications

  • Architecture: 16-bit
  • CPU Speed: Up to 70 MIPS
  • Flash Memory: 512 KB
  • RAM: 48 KB
  • Operating Voltage: 2.5V - 3.6V
  • I/O Pins: 36
  • Communication Interfaces: UART, SPI, I2C, USB
  • Analog-to-Digital Converter (ADC): 10-bit, up to 28 channels
  • Timers: Multiple timers/counters

Working Principles

The PIC24EP512GP204-I/ML operates based on the Harvard architecture, featuring separate program and data memories. It executes instructions at high speed, utilizing its integrated peripherals to interface with external components and sensors.
